Set-SCUpdateServer
Configure les paramètres d’un serveur WSUS qui a été ajouté à VMM.
Syntaxe
Set-SCUpdateServer
[-VMMServer <ServerConnection>]
[-UpdateServer] <UpdateServer>
[-UpdateLanguages <System.Collections.Generic.List`1[System.String]>]
[-UpdateCategories <System.Collections.Generic.List`1[System.String]>]
[-UpdateClassifications <System.Collections.Generic.List`1[System.String]>]
[-ProxyCredential <PSCredential>]
[-RunAsynchronously]
[-PROTipID <Guid>]
[-JobVariable <String>]
[<CommonParameters>]
Set-SCUpdateServer
[-VMMServer <ServerConnection>]
[-UpdateServer] <UpdateServer>
[-UpdateLanguages <System.Collections.Generic.List`1[System.String]>]
[-UpdateCategories <System.Collections.Generic.List`1[System.String]>]
[-UpdateClassifications <System.Collections.Generic.List`1[System.String]>]
[-RunAsynchronously]
[-PROTipID <Guid>]
[-JobVariable <String>]
[<CommonParameters>]
Set-SCUpdateServer
[-VMMServer <ServerConnection>]
[-UpdateServer] <UpdateServer>
[-UpdateLanguages <System.Collections.Generic.List`1[System.String]>]
[-UpdateCategories <System.Collections.Generic.List`1[System.String]>]
[-UpdateClassifications <System.Collections.Generic.List`1[System.String]>]
[-EnableProxy]
-ProxyServerName <String>
-ProxyServerPort <UInt32>
-IsProxyAccessAnonymous <Boolean>
[-ProxyCredential <PSCredential>]
[-RunAsynchronously]
[-PROTipID <Guid>]
[-JobVariable <String>]
[<CommonParameters>]
Set-SCUpdateServer
[-VMMServer <ServerConnection>]
[-UpdateServer] <UpdateServer>
[-UpdateLanguages <System.Collections.Generic.List`1[System.String]>]
[-UpdateCategories <System.Collections.Generic.List`1[System.String]>]
[-UpdateClassifications <System.Collections.Generic.List`1[System.String]>]
[-DisableProxy]
[-RunAsynchronously]
[-PROTipID <Guid>]
[-JobVariable <String>]
[<CommonParameters>]
Set-SCUpdateServer
[-VMMServer <ServerConnection>]
[-UpdateServer] <UpdateServer>
-AllowConfigurationChanges <Boolean>
[-RunAsynchronously]
[-PROTipID <Guid>]
[-JobVariable <String>]
[<CommonParameters>]
Description
L’applet de commande Set-SCUpdateServer configure un serveur Microsoft Windows Server Update Services (WSUS) qui a été ajouté à Virtual Machine Manager (VMM).
Pour plus d’informations sur l’ajout d’un serveur WSUS à VMM, tapez Get-Help Add-SCUpdateServer
.
Exemples
Exemple 1 : Activer le paramètre proxy sur un serveur de mise à jour
PS C:\> $UpdateServer = Get-SCUpdateServer -ComputerName "WSUSComputer01"
PS C:\> $Categories = @("SQL Server", "Windows")
PS C:\> $Classifications = @("Security Updates", "Service Packs")
PS C:\> $Languages = @("en", "pt-br")
PS C:\> Set-SCUpdateServer -UpdateServer $UpdateServer -EnableProxy -ProxyServerName "proxy.contoso.com" -ProxyServerPort "88" -IsProxyAccessAnonymous $True -UpdateCategories $Categories -UpdateClassifications $Classifications -UpdateLanguages $Languages
La première commande obtient le serveur de mise à jour nommé WSUSComputer01, puis stocke cet objet dans la variable $UpdateServer.
La deuxième commande crée un tableau nommé $Categories et remplit le tableau avec deux produits.
La troisième commande crée un tableau nommé $Classification et remplit le tableau avec deux classifications de mise à jour.
La quatrième commande crée un tableau nommé $Languages et remplit le tableau avec deux langues de mise à jour prises en charge, l’anglais et le portugais brésilien.
La dernière commande active le paramètre proxy pour le serveur de mise à jour stocké dans $UpdateServer. Cette commande définit l’adresse du proxy et le port et définit les catégories de mise à jour, les classifications et les langues à synchroniser.
Exemple 2 : Spécifier un nouveau paramètre de type de produit pour un serveur de mise à jour
PS C:\> $UpdateServer = Get-SCUpdateServer -ComputerName "WSUSComputer01"
PS C:\> Set-SCUpdateServer -UpdateServer $UpdateServer -UpdateClassifications "Service Packs"
La première commande obtient le serveur de mise à jour nommé WSUSComputer01, puis stocke l’objet dans la variable $UpdateServer.
La deuxième commande active la classification des mises à jour Service Packs pour le serveur de mise à jour stocké dans $UpdateServer.
Paramètres
-AllowConfigurationChanges
Indique si les modifications de configuration apportées au serveur de mise à jour sont autorisées.
Type: | Boolean |
Position: | Named |
Valeur par défaut: | None |
Obligatoire: | True |
Accepter l'entrée de pipeline: | False |
Accepter les caractères génériques: | False |
-DisableProxy
Indique que cette applet de commande désactive le serveur de mise à jour à l’aide d’un serveur proxy lorsqu’elle synchronise les mises à jour.
Type: | SwitchParameter |
Position: | Named |
Valeur par défaut: | None |
Obligatoire: | True |
Accepter l'entrée de pipeline: | False |
Accepter les caractères génériques: | False |
-EnableProxy
Indique que cette applet de commande permet au serveur de mise à jour d’utiliser un serveur proxy lorsqu’il synchronise les mises à jour.
Type: | SwitchParameter |
Position: | Named |
Valeur par défaut: | None |
Obligatoire: | True |
Accepter l'entrée de pipeline: | False |
Accepter les caractères génériques: | False |
-IsProxyAccessAnonymous
Indique si le serveur de mise à jour nécessite un serveur proxy pour se connecter à Internet.
Type: | Boolean |
Position: | Named |
Valeur par défaut: | None |
Obligatoire: | True |
Accepter l'entrée de pipeline: | False |
Accepter les caractères génériques: | False |
-JobVariable
Spécifie une variable dans laquelle la progression du travail est suivie et stockée.
Type: | String |
Position: | Named |
Valeur par défaut: | None |
Obligatoire: | False |
Accepter l'entrée de pipeline: | False |
Accepter les caractères génériques: | False |
-PROTipID
Spécifie l’ID de l’info-bulle d’optimisation des performances et des ressources (CONSEIL PRO) qui a déclenché cette action. Ce paramètre vous permet d’auditer les conseils pro.
Type: | Guid |
Position: | Named |
Valeur par défaut: | None |
Obligatoire: | False |
Accepter l'entrée de pipeline: | False |
Accepter les caractères génériques: | False |
-ProxyCredential
Spécifie un objet d’informations d’identification qui contient le nom d’utilisateur et le mot de passe d’un compte autorisé à communiquer avec le serveur proxy.
Type: | PSCredential |
Position: | Named |
Valeur par défaut: | None |
Obligatoire: | False |
Accepter l'entrée de pipeline: | False |
Accepter les caractères génériques: | False |
-ProxyServerName
Spécifie le nom du serveur proxy que le serveur de mise à jour utilise pour se connecter au catalogue Microsoft Update sur Internet. Vous ne pouvez pas utiliser de caractères spéciaux, tels qu’une barre oblique (/), dans ce paramètre.
Type: | String |
Position: | Named |
Valeur par défaut: | None |
Obligatoire: | True |
Accepter l'entrée de pipeline: | False |
Accepter les caractères génériques: | False |
-ProxyServerPort
Spécifie le port utilisé par le serveur de mise à jour pour communiquer avec le serveur proxy spécifié.
Type: | UInt32 |
Position: | Named |
Valeur par défaut: | None |
Obligatoire: | True |
Accepter l'entrée de pipeline: | False |
Accepter les caractères génériques: | False |
-RunAsynchronously
Indique que le travail s’exécute de façon asynchrone afin que le contrôle retourne immédiatement à l’interpréteur de commandes.
Type: | SwitchParameter |
Position: | Named |
Valeur par défaut: | None |
Obligatoire: | False |
Accepter l'entrée de pipeline: | False |
Accepter les caractères génériques: | False |
-UpdateCategories
Spécifie un ou plusieurs produits que le serveur de mise à jour synchronise.
Type: | System.Collections.Generic.List`1[System.String] |
Position: | Named |
Valeur par défaut: | None |
Obligatoire: | False |
Accepter l'entrée de pipeline: | False |
Accepter les caractères génériques: | False |
-UpdateClassifications
Spécifie une ou plusieurs classifications de mise à jour que le serveur de mise à jour synchronise. Les valeurs valides sont les suivantes :
- Applications
- Mises à jour critiques
- Mises à jour de définition
- Pilotes
- Packs de fonctionnalités
- Mises à jour de sécurité
- Service Packs
- Outils
- Correctifs cumulatifs
- Mises à jour
Type: | System.Collections.Generic.List`1[System.String] |
Position: | Named |
Valeur par défaut: | None |
Obligatoire: | False |
Accepter l'entrée de pipeline: | False |
Accepter les caractères génériques: | False |
-UpdateLanguages
Spécifie une ou plusieurs langues de mise à jour prises en charge que le serveur de mise à jour synchronise.
Type: | System.Collections.Generic.List`1[System.String] |
Position: | Named |
Valeur par défaut: | None |
Obligatoire: | False |
Accepter l'entrée de pipeline: | False |
Accepter les caractères génériques: | False |
-UpdateServer
Spécifie un objet serveur de mise à jour VMM que cette applet de commande modifie.
Type: | UpdateServer |
Position: | 0 |
Valeur par défaut: | None |
Obligatoire: | True |
Accepter l'entrée de pipeline: | True |
Accepter les caractères génériques: | False |
-VMMServer
Spécifie un serveur VMM pour lequel cette applet de commande configure les paramètres WSUS.
Type: | ServerConnection |
Position: | Named |
Valeur par défaut: | None |
Obligatoire: | False |
Accepter l'entrée de pipeline: | True |
Accepter les caractères génériques: | False |
Sorties
UpdateServer
Cette applet de commande retourne un objet UpdateServer.